网站建设资讯

NEWS

网站建设资讯

人事系统管理java代码的简单介绍

求一段简单的JAVA代码 要求员工工资管理系统的一个增删改查代码,谢谢了

对数据库进行增删改查?

创新互联公司服务项目包括涉县网站建设、涉县网站制作、涉县网页制作以及涉县网络营销策划等。多年来,我们专注于互联网行业,利用自身积累的技术优势、行业经验、深度合作伙伴关系等,向广大中小型企业、政府机构等提供互联网行业的解决方案,涉县网站推广取得了明显的社会效益与经济效益。目前,我们服务的客户以成都为中心已经辐射到涉县省份的部分城市,未来相信会继续扩大服务区域并继续获得客户的支持与信任!

以下是 sql server 2013+java.实现的是对MSC对象的增删改查.

需要下载连接驱动程序:com.microsoft.sqlserver.jdbc.SQLServerDriver

网上搜一下就行

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.PreparedStatement;

import java.sql.ResultSet;

import java.sql.SQLException;

import java.sql.Statement;

class MSC

{

public String MscID;

public String MscName;

public String MscCompany;

public float MscLongitude;

public float MscLatitude;

public float MscAltitude;

public MSC(String MscID, String MscName, String MscCompany,

float MscLongitude, float MscLatitude,float MscAltitude){

this.MscID = MscID;

this.MscName = MscName;

this.MscCompany = MscCompany;

this.MscLongitude =MscLongitude;

this.MscLatitude = MscLatitude;

this.MscAltitude = MscAltitude;

}

}

public class sqlserverjdbc {

public Connection getConnection(){

String driverName = "com.microsoft.sqlserver.jdbc.SQLServerDriver"; //加载拆码JDBC驱动

String dbURL = "jdbc:sqlserver://localhost:1433; DatabaseName=gsm"; //连激睁接服务器和数据库sample

String userName = "sa"; //默认用户旅铅哪名

String userPwd = "123"; //密码

Connection dbConn = null;

try {

Class.forName(driverName);

dbConn =DriverManager.getConnection(dbURL, userName, userPwd);

} catch (Exception e) {

e.printStackTrace();

}

return dbConn;

}

public void printUserInfo(){

Connection con = getConnection();

Statement sta = null;

ResultSet rs = null;

System.out.println("打印表格MSC信息");

try {

sta = con.createStatement();

rs = sta.executeQuery("select * from MSC信息");

System.out.println("MscID\tMscName\tMscCompany\tMscLongitude\tMscLatitude\tMscAltitude");

while(rs.next()){

System.out.println(rs.getString("MscID")+"\t"+

rs.getString("MscName")+"\t"+

rs.getString("MscCompany")+"\t"+

rs.getFloat("MscLongitude")+"\t"+

rs.getFloat("MscLatitude")+"\t"+

rs.getFloat("MscAltitude"));

}

con.close();

sta.close();

rs.close();

} catch (SQLException e) {

// TODO Auto-generated catch block

e.printStackTrace();

}

System.out.println("打印完成\n");

}

public void delete(String MscID){

Connection con = getConnection();

String sql = "delete from MSC信息 where MscID = " + MscID;

PreparedStatement pst;

System.out.println("删除表格MSC信息中 ID = "+MscID+"的记录");

try {

pst = con.prepareStatement(sql);

pst.execute();

pst.close();

con.close();

} catch (SQLException e) {

// TODO Auto-generated catch block

e.printStackTrace();

System.out.println("记录删除失败!!!");

}

System.out.println("记录删除成功!!!\n");

}

public void insert(MSC msc){

Connection con = getConnection();

String sql = "insert into MSC信息 values(?,?,?,?,?,?)";

PreparedStatement pst;

System.out.println("插入一条记录");

try {

pst = con.prepareStatement(sql);

pst.setString(1, msc.MscID);

pst.setString(2, msc.MscName);

pst.setString(3, msc.MscCompany);

pst.setFloat(4, msc.MscLongitude);

pst.setFloat(5, msc.MscLatitude);

pst.setFloat(6, msc.MscAltitude);

pst.execute();

pst.close();

con.close();

} catch (SQLException e) {

// TODO Auto-generated catch block

e.printStackTrace();

System.out.println("插入失败!!!");

}

System.out.println("插入成功!!!\n");

}

//更新MscID的MscName

public void updateMscName(String MscID, String MscName){

Connection con = getConnection();

String sql = "update MSC信息 set MscName = ? where MscID = ?";

PreparedStatement pst;

System.out.println("修改一条记录");

try {

pst = con.prepareStatement(sql);

pst.setString(1, MscName);

pst.setString(2, MscID);

pst.execute();

pst.close();

con.close();

} catch (SQLException e) {

// TODO Auto-generated catch block

e.printStackTrace();

System.out.println("修改失败!!!");

}

System.out.println("修改成功!!!\n");

}

public static void main(String args[]){

sqlserverjdbc sql = new sqlserverjdbc();

sql.printUserInfo();

sql.delete("1111");

sql.printUserInfo();

sql.updateMscName("5215", "联想");

sql.printUserInfo();

sql.insert(new MSC("1111", "中兴" ," 中兴", (float)12.2, (float)3.4,(float)45.5));

sql.printUserInfo();

}

}

JAVA语言编写的人力资源管理系统的源代码和所用的工具平台之类的,越具体越好,发我邮箱1772718374@qq点抗

方正飞鸿智能信息平台(FIX ES2007),支持java和点虐 环境无缝切换

主要用于开发bs架构管理软件,高效快捷,方正飞鸿guan网有免费版下载,开发功能不受限

1、ES2007介绍

方正飞鸿智能信息平台(Fix ES2007)是方正集团推出的国内领先企业基础架构中间件平台。Fix ES2007平台基于SOA架构体系,结合数据建模、业务建模、可视化流程引擎、动态表单设计等多种实现工具,其柔性的特点,保障了基于ES2007平台开发的系统可在点虐 平台与j2ee平台上无缝的切换运行,是企业应用开发的一个高效、强大、开放的开发工具。

2、ES2007技术特点

•高效的平台业务逻辑扩展

•组织机构设置和权限机制

•强大的工作流引擎和任务监控,协同机制

•应用部署以及模块运行,升级,管理机制

•强大的工作流引擎

•图形化工作流程设计

•所见即所得表单设计

•完善安全的权限分配体系

3、产品特性

•大并发海量数据的支撑

•即时通讯工具的外网通讯

•即时通讯工具的平台开发性

•全面拦逗的SOA 支持

•流程引擎标准化、性能更优

•全面的数据库支持(Oracle,Sqlserver,DB2,Sybase,Mysql)

•全面的WEB 服务器支持(iis,tomcat,websphere,weblogic,jboss,glassfish,apusic)

•全面的AJAX 技术的运用

•全面的浏览器支持悔谈(IE,FireFox,Chrome)

•富客户端技术的支持(Flex,silverlight)

•平台接口更标准,更易用

4、产品组件

•业务逻辑 建模工具 Studio

•流程引擎 Workflow

•表单设计 Formdesign

•数据库工具 DTS

•即时通讯 MSQ

•统一界面管理 Portal

•多种主题管理 Theme

•快速高效的代码开发框架 SDK

•企业应用集成EAI

•业务流程管理BPM

•面向服务架构 SOA

5、特色创新

• 快速开发性

开发效率提升高达70%、10 分钟可以完成一个流程全过程开发、1 天可以完成一个小型应用(如OA 办公系统)。

• 企业信息管理特征组件

封装了大量的企业信息管理不同行业的特征组件和业务模型,让使用者更关注于业务,从而使其从技术中解放出来,能迅速的构架用户的业务系统。

• 跨语言

可以无缝的在C#和JAVA 语言中切换,可以顺利的在.Net 和J2EE 平台上切换,是全球唯一款支持跨语言的中间件平台。大多数软件公司在为用户服务时往往会被用户左右,而用户很多情况会对需求发生变更,而对语言的变更也不在少数,而一旦发生,对与开发商来说将是致命的,因为语言是不互通的,换一门系统的开发语言,将会把系统的工作量放大两倍,而使用本平台,这些问题将不复存在。

• 多数据库

支持主流关系型数据库,如Oracle,Sqlserver,DB2,Sybase,Mysql。

• 跨平台

支持多操作系统,如WINDOWS,LINUX,UNIX,使用户部署时不用再关心终端服务器,只需要关注用户系统的业务开发即可。

6、案例

ES2007平台近十年的研发,在使用用户(软件公司)近100家。使用平台开发的案例和产品用户量在500家左右。

•中国电力投资集团东北分公司安全生产系统

•山东省环保局办公与实验室系统

•无锡太湖水资源监测与实验室系统

•江苏省邮政非邮期刊系统

•江苏省邮政13地市人工成本系统

•中国银行江苏省支行行政审批、柜员信用审批

•南京、扬州邮政办公、经营分析、亭箱等若干

•……

【支持的平台技术和产品】

FIX ES2007业务基础平台支持广泛的平台、系统和应用技术,构建在ES2007业务平台上的业务系统,具有最广泛的技术兼容性和可扩展性:

•操作系统支持

支持如下网络操作系统:NT,UNIX,Linux等。

支持如下客户端:WindowsXP及更高版本,浏览器IE6.0及更高版本。

•数据库支持

支持如下数据库简前卖接口:ODBC,JDBC,BADO。

支持Oracle 9i 及更高版本、SQL Server 2000及更高版本等数据库。

•组件和总线支持

支持如下组件和总线标准:COM,ActiveX,OLE,.Net。

•分布计算和服务支持

支持如下分布计算和服务技术:DCOM,EJB(J2EE)。

支持如下分布计算支撑环境:.Net、BEA WebLogic、IBM WebSphere等。

•Web服务支持

支持如下Web服务支持技术:Serverlet,ISAPI/NSAPI。

支持如下主流Web服务器产品:MS IIS、BEA WebLogic、IBM WebSphere等。

•网络和应用协议

支持多种应用协议,包括:

通讯协议:HTTP、TCP/IP

邮件协议:SMTP,POP3

应用协议:DCOM、EJBIIOP、EJBRMI

人力资源管理系统用oracle数据库连接的,java或者c++代码

要说应用最广泛的就是java了,有数据显示,在所有的编程语言里面,java排行第一,java应用领域可是很广泛的,游戏,网站,内部系统,有一点就是jsp开发网站祥伏老大部分都适合用于大型谨升网厅兄站,asp也是排行第五的,主要应用于网页开发,和php类似,现在大部分网站都是用asp和php来开发的,当然,php占据的是绝对的优势,在整个排行榜上,稳居第五哟hello希望对你有帮助。更多到


网站栏目:人事系统管理java代码的简单介绍
转载来源:http://cdweb.net/article/dshocde.html